Creek Fire, California, 2017 Under the Microscope

Plant Fragment with Phytoliths

This is from the Creek/Sylmar fire in Los Angeles, California in 2017. This is from an environmental tapelift collected in a home near the Creek fire. It shows a plant fragment that contains calcium oxalate phytoliths that are nearly invisable with this illumination. It shows a group of pyrolyzed calcium oxalate phytoliths that appear bright with reflected darkfield illumination.
